Skip to main content

Sundown Naturals Red Yeast Rice 1200 Mg Capsules - 240 Ea

Visit the Sundown Store

$27.01
(No reviews yet) Write a Review
UPC:
030768062132

Usually Ships in 3-4 working days

Out of stock

Note: Images are for illustration purposes only. Actual product may vary